Maybe move d_swiotlb_usage declare into swiotlb_create_debugfs():

void swiotlb_create_debugfs(void)
{
#ifdef CONFIG_DEBUG_FS
        static struct dentry *d_swiotlb_usage = NULL;

        if (d_swiotlb_usage)
                return;

        d_swiotlb_usage = debugfs_create_dir("swiotlb", NULL);

        if (!d_swiotlb_usage)
                return;

        debugfs_create_file("usage", 0600, d_swiotlb_usage,
                            NULL, &swiotlb_usage_fops);
#endif
}

And for io_tlb_used, possible add a check at the begin of 
swiotlb_tbl_map_single(),
if there were not any free slots or not enough slots, return fail directly?

On 12/5/18 7:59 PM, Dongli Zhang wrote:
> The device driver will not be able to do dma operations once swiotlb buffer
> is full, either because the driver is using so many IO TLB blocks inflight,
> or because there is memory leak issue in device driver. To export the
> swiotlb buffer usage via debugfs would help the user estimate the size of
> swiotlb buffer to pre-allocate or analyze device driver memory leak issue.
> 
> As the swiotlb can be initialized at very early stage when debugfs cannot
> register successfully, this patch creates the debugfs entry on demand.
